Job Purpose

To create and disseminate knowledge at a senior level through initiating and conducting significant original research and through developing and delivering undergraduate, postgraduate and CPD programmes, as appropriate to the disciplinary area.In addition, to contribute to the department/school through management/leadership, and enterprise activities, as appropriate.Person SpecificationLecturers should have a higher degree relevant to the research/teaching area, usually a PhD or equivalent qualifications, with extensive research/teaching experience and scholarship within their subject specialism. In addition you should have a proven ability to devise, advise on and manage learning/research, with skills in managing, motivating and mentoring others successfully at all levels.

Senior Lecturers will be expected to contribute at a senior level on a sustained basis to the whole range of research, teaching, leadership and administration activities within the School. Therefore, you should have an established national and developing international reputation through significant original research work of exceptional quality and a clear record of impact, and/or designing and developing significant innovative underpinning technologies. Applicants should also have a demonstrable track record of securing funding.

Salary

£40,792 - £75,744 (Lecturer salary from £40,792 - £48,677 a year with potential progression (to £54,765 a year)). (Senior Lecturer/Reader salary from £50,132 - £58,089 a year with potential progression (to £75,744 a year)). The successful candidate will be appointed at the grade appropriate to their experience and qualifications.
